About New Business Formation Law in Limbe, Cameroon:

New Business Formation in Limbe, Cameroon involves the process of legally establishing a business entity, such as a corporation, partnership, or sole proprietorship. It is essential to adhere to the local laws and regulations to ensure compliance and protect the interests of the business owners.

Frequently Asked Questions:

1. What are the different types of business entities I can establish in Limbe, Cameroon?

In Limbe, Cameroon, you can set up a sole proprietorship, partnership, limited liability company (LLC), or corporation.

3. What licenses and permits are required to start a business in Limbe, Cameroon?

Depending on the nature of your business, you may need to obtain a business license, health permit, environmental permit, or other permits specific to your industry.

5. What are the tax implications for new businesses in Limbe, Cameroon?

New businesses in Limbe, Cameroon are subject to corporate income tax, value-added tax (VAT), and other taxes based on their activities and revenue.

9. What are the implications of non-compliance with business regulations in Limbe, Cameroon?

Non-compliance with business regulations in Limbe, Cameroon can result in fines, penalties, legal actions, and even the closure of your business. It is crucial to comply with local laws to avoid these consequences.
